Further benefits include double glazing, secure entry, lift access, landscaped communal gardens, and cycle storage. The Alaska Building itself is immaculate, striking and has incredible history. A factory has occupied the site since 1869 dealing primarily in the fur industry, even processing sheepskins for wwii RAF fighter pilot jackets. The buildings were converted to high specification apartments just over 25 years ago and the development still maintains an air of nostalgia harking back to its diverse past.
